Icc world cup live streaming usa

- Icc world cup 2023 live streaming usa
- Icc t20 world cup live streaming usa
- Icc world cup 2024 live streaming usa
- Icc world cup free live streaming usa
- Icc world cup final live streaming usa
- Icc world cup live streaming online usa
- Icc world cup live streaming online free usa
- Icc t20 world cup 2024 live streaming usa
- Icc cricket world cup 2023 live streaming usa
- Icc men's t20 world cup live streaming in usa
- Icc world cup 2023 live streaming online free in usa